Delonte West out 5-6 weeks

Cavaliers guard Delonte West was injured in last night’s game in Chicago vs. the Bulls. He was re-evaluated at Cleveland Clinic Sports Health today by Dr. Peter Evans in Cleveland. X-rays and an MRI confirmed a non-displaced fracture of his right wrist. He is projected to be Out the next five to six weeks. His status will be updated as appropriate.

Cavaliers center Zydrunas Ilgauskas was re-evaluated yesterday at Cleveland Clinic Sports Health and today in Baltimore at The Institute for Foot and Ankle Reconstruction at Mercy Medical Center by Dr. Mark Myerson, and in consultation with Cavaliers Head Team Physician Dr. Richard Parker. Both evaluations showed that his left ankle was progressing as expected. He is cleared to progress in his rehabilitation work and return to court activity next week in continued preparation for a return to the active roster after that. His status will be updated as appropriate.
